JHMT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

21 of the 4,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in John Hancock Multifactor Technology ETF (JHMT)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$18.6M — down 1.7% from $19M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 5 funds closed out of JHMT and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 11 trimmed existing stakes and 7 added.

The largest buyer was Bellevue Asset Management, adding an estimated $1.22M. The largest seller was Envestnet Asset Management, cutting an estimated $638K.
